Different Ways of Mounting the Absolute Angular Encoder

Absolute angular encoder with solid shaft

The solid shaft enables torsion resistant mounting and is actually so ordinary, that there is not much more to write about. But we do not only have them plain, but also with flat or pin/groove and in both US and metric dimensions.

Clamping brackets – The fixation of the angular encoder to the machine can be done by ...
... clamping of the flange
... direct screwing of the flange
... screwing of clamping brackets that are fixed to the flange (see picture)
... screwing of servo clamps that are fixed to the flange

(For each of these methods a centering collar with a suitable fit centers the encoder in relation to the shaft)

Absolute angular encoder with hollow shaft

The hollow (through) shaft is available as plain shaft or with pin/groove. Up to 80 mm shaft diameter, depending on the device type.

Torque holder with clamping ring (on the front)
The fixation of the angular encoder to the machine can be done by ...
... pin/groove axial (also with pin on customer side) with clamping ring (on the front or rear)
... pin/groove radial with clamping ring (on the front or rear)
... torque holder with clamping ring (on the front or rear) (see picture)

Absolute angular encoder with blind shaft

The blind shaft is available as plain shaft or with pin/groove. In contrast to a hollow shaft, the blind shaft has the advantage of only one opening, that has to be sealed. Therefore it is generally more suitable for high rotation speeds.

pin/groove axial (pin on encoder side) with clamping ring - The fixation of the angular encoder to the machine can be done by ...

... pin/groove axial (pin on encoder or customer side) or radial
     - with clamping ring (see picture)
     - with axial screw
     - with V-groove and axial screw

... pin/groove radial
     - with clamping ring
     - with axial screw
     - with V-groove and axial screw

 ... torque holder
     - with clamping ring
     - with axial screw
     - with V-groove and axial screw 

Absolute angular encoder with integrated coupling

Combines torsion resistant mounting of a solid shaft with the compact design of a blind shaft. Vibrations and shaft eccentricity are balanced by a cross coupling element made of plastic (PUR).

The fixation of the angular encoder to the machine can be done by ...
... coupling with a PUR coupling element that is integrated in the encoder
